Even a 100-strong Russian army should not frighten united Ukrainians who are ready to repel the “aggressor.”

This was stated by the participants of the round table in Kyiv, a PolitNavigator correspondent reports.

“Russia is preparing a large-scale attack on the Ukrainian state. And to the extent that we are united inside, to the extent that the Ukrainian nation is strong and united, Putin will have more fear of Ukraine,” declared former Prime Minister of Ukraine Arseniy Yatsenyuk.

However, former head of the Ministry of Internal Affairs Arsen Avakov began to frighten those present with the scale of the “enemy’s” forces and said that the threat of attack today is much more serious than ever before.

“Here are very recent data: now 54 battalion tactical groups of the Russian Armed Forces are deployed near the border with Ukraine - that’s about 100 thousand professional military personnel,” Avakov stated.

He clarified that he is not scaring, but warning.

“In my opinion, the likelihood of a full-scale Russian invasion is now even higher than in 2014. I'm not saying this to scare you, but to prepare you. May God and our unity protect us from war. Even if the risks we are talking about do not materialize, if you want peace, prepare for war,” the ex-minister urged.

In turn, the former Ambassador of Ukraine to the United States Valeriy Chaly decided to encourage the participants of the round table.

“I’ll tell you some positive news - this is Russia’s last chance to do something against Ukraine. Because the last arguments are weapons. If there is nothing more to offer, it is a complete failure. We will stand now, we will win in the future,” Chaly urged not to lose heart.
